Robert Kiyosaki, the author of Rich Dad Poor Dad, dropped a bold forecast on social media platform X on Jan. 4, 2026: silver will open at $100 per ounce tomorrow and then surge to all-time highs. “I predict: Silver opens tomorrow at $100 and goes to all time highs. What do you think?” he wrote. Current spot silver sits at approximately $73, implying a staggering 37% overnight jump—far beyond normal intraday moves.

Kiyosaki's Long-Term Bull Case: Industrial Demand + Currency Debasement

This is not Kiyosaki's first extravagant call on silver. On Dec. 28, 2025, he highlighted silver breaking above $80 and questioned whether $200 could be the next milestone. He consistently frames silver as both a monetary hedge and an industrial necessity, arguing that rising debt, currency debasement, and supply constraints could trigger a supercycle. In a separate post, Kiyosaki wrote: “Your profit is made when you buy… not when you sell. Patience is essential for smart investors.” He acknowledged the risk of FOMO-driven mania, asking: “Silver bubble about to burst? FOMO mania crash is coming.” Yet he reaffirmed his conviction: “I believe silver will go through $100 in 2026… possibly $200 an ounce.”

Market Skepticism: Short-Term Target Faces Reality Check

Market participants greeted Kiyosaki's prediction with caution. Spot silver at $73 would need a massive wave of buying to hit $100 by tomorrow's open—a scenario that lacks fundamental support in the current macroeconomic backdrop. Most analysts view the author's posts as sentiment indicators rather than technical forecasts. While the long-term case for hard assets (precious metals and bitcoin) remains intact, calling for a 37% one-day gain risks fueling the very FOMO behavior Kiyosaki has warned against. Investors note that even in a powerful breakout phase, corrections can be sharp.

Silver vs Gold vs Bitcoin: Kiyosaki's Asset Allocation Logic

In Kiyosaki's framework, silver is undervalued relative to gold and bitcoin, offering leverage on inflation hedging while benefiting from industrial demand driven by solar energy and electric vehicles. He has repeatedly called bitcoin, gold, and silver the “three hard assets” to hedge against fiat currency collapse. But Kiyosaki also warns that even in a super bull market, pullbacks can be brutal, and disciplined entry points—not chasing highs—are critical. His latest post reinforces the $100–$200 target for 2026, while leaving room for volatility typical of late-stage commodity rallies.
